Understanding Pain Relief Drugs

Pain Relief Supplements relief drugs, also called analgesics, serve to minimize discomfort caused by different conditions, ranging from headaches to arthritis. They are classified into two main classifications: non-opioid and opioid analgesics.

Non-Opioid Analgesics

These drugs are frequently the first line of defense versus pain and consist of:

Drug Class Examples Typical Uses
Nonsteroidal Anti-Inflammatory Drugs (NSAIDs) Ibuprofen, Aspirin, Naproxen Headaches, menstrual cramps, muscle pain, swelling
Acetaminophen Tylenol Mild to moderate pain, fever

Opioid Analgesics

Opioids are powerful medications typically recommended for moderate to extreme pain, especially in cases of injury or post-surgery. Typical examples consist of:

Drug Class Examples Typical Uses
Opioids Morphine, Oxycodone, Hydrocodone Severe pain, post-operative pain, cancer pain

Factors to Consider When Buying Pain Relief Drugs

When purchasing pain relief drugs, several elements must be taken into consideration to ensure their efficiency and your safety.

1. Kind of Pain

Understanding the type of pain is important. For example, NSAIDs might suffice for mild pain like headaches, while opioids may be needed for post-surgical rehab.

2. Prospective Side Effects

Every medication includes potential adverse effects. Non-opioid analgesics can trigger gastrointestinal issues, whereas opioids have a risk of reliance and more serious negative effects such as irregularity and drowsiness.

3. Dose and Administration

4. Consultation with a Healthcare Professional

Consulting a healthcare company is vital, particularly when considering opioids or if there are pre-existing health conditions or continuous medications that might connect with analgesics.

Q2: Are there any natural alternatives to pain relief drugs?

A2: Yes, natural options include herbal supplements (like turmeric), physical treatment, acupuncture, and mindfulness meditation. Nevertheless, consult your doctor before attempting these options.

Q3: Can I take more than one kind of pain relief medication at the exact same time?

A3: It depends on the medications involved. Some mixes can be efficient and safe, while others may cause increased dangers of adverse effects. Always seek advice from a healthcare expert before blending medications.

Q4: Is it safe to utilize pain relief drugs long-lasting?

A4: Long-term use of any medication, particularly opioids, need to be carefully kept an eye on by a doctor due to risks related to reliance and adverse effects.

Q5: Can I buy pain relief drugs without a prescription?

A5: Many non-opioid pain relief medications can be bought nonprescription, however opioids and some more powerful pain medications need a prescription.
